Poznań is an important academic center in Poland. It operates here 8 public (state) schools – including 5 universities – and 20 private universities (non-state) (2012). In Poznań there are studying, according to data from 2012, more than 135,000 students. [1]

Website. www.ump.edu.pl. Poznan University of Medical Sciences (Polish: Uniwersytet Medyczny im. Karola Marcinkowskiego w Poznaniu) is a prominent Polish medical university, located in the city of Poznań in western Poland. It traces its beginnings to the foundation of Poznań University in 1919, and was formed as a separate institution in 1950.

Magdalena Abakanowicz University of Fine Arts ( Polish: Uniwersytet Artystyczny im. Magdaleny Abakanowicz) is a major fine-art academy located in the city of Poznań, in west-central Poland. It was founded in 1919 as the State School of Decorative Arts (Pol. Państwowa Szkoła Sztuki Zdobniczej).

Poznań University of Technology, PUT (Polish: Politechnika Poznańska) is a university in Poznań, Poland. [3] Poznań University of Technology is known as one of the best technical universities in Poland. URAP ranked PUT as in top 6% of world universities and Webometrics ranked it at no. 842 in the world by Google citations for the year 2015.
